1. Jacks or Better: The Essential Starting Point

For any newcomer to video poker, Jacks or Better is the undisputed champion and the perfect training ground. The rules are simple: you’re paid for a pair of Jacks or better. Its popularity stems from its straightforward strategy and high Return to Player (RTP). A full-pay version, often called “9/6 Jacks or Better” (paying 9 coins for a full house and 6 for a flush), boasts an RTP of 99.54% with perfect play. This means your theoretical loss over time is minimal compared to other casino games. Mastering the basic strategy for this game—knowing which cards to hold and which to discard—is the fundamental skill that translates to other variants. 2. Deuces Wild: High Volatility and Big Payouts

If you’re comfortable with the basics and ready for more action, Deuces Wild is a thrilling step up. In this variant, all twos (deuces) are wild cards, substituting for any other card to form winning hands. This dramatically increases the frequency of winning hands but also changes the paytable significantly. The lowest paying hand is typically Three of a Kind. The key is finding a “full-pay” version known as “Not So Ugly Ducks” or similar, which offers an RTP of over 99.7%. The volatility is higher than Jacks or Better, meaning wins can be less frequent but more substantial when they hit, especially with a natural four deuces hand. 3. Bonus Poker: A Rewarding Twist on a Classic

Bonus Poker builds on the Jacks or Better framework by offering enhanced payouts for specific Four of a Kind hands. For example, four Aces might pay 80 coins instead of 25, while four 2s, 3s, or 4s might pay 40. This creates an exciting dynamic where you might break a winning hand (like a low pair) to chase a high-value four of a kind. The RTP for full-pay “8/5 Bonus Poker” is around 99.17%. It’s a great middle-ground option, offering more excitement than standard Jacks or Better without the strategic complexity of Deuces Wild. 4. Joker Poker: The Wild Card Game with a Catch

p>Joker Poker introduces a 53-card deck, with one Joker acting as a wild card. The presence of the wild card creates the potential for a special “Five of a Kind” hand, which pays a king’s ransom. However, the paytable is often adjusted downward for other hands, like Two Pair, to compensate. The RTP can vary widely depending on the specific rules, but a good version can offer around 99.9%+ RTP. The strategy becomes more complex as you must account for the Joker. It’s a high-variance game best suited for experienced players who have a solid grasp of basic video poker strategy. Essential Video Poker Tips for Vegastars Casino

To maximize your chances at Vegastars casino, follow these core principles. They apply regardless of which variant you choose.

  • Always Play Max Coins: The premium payout for a Royal Flush is only available when you bet the maximum number of coins (usually 5). Not doing so drastically reduces the game’s RTP.
  • Learn Basic Strategy: There is a mathematically correct way to play every hand. Use a strategy chart specific to the variant you’re playing to minimize the house edge.
  • Check the Paytable: Not all “Jacks or Better” games are created equal. A 9/6 version is full-pay; an 8/5 version has a lower RTP. Always verify the payouts before you start.
  • Manage Your Bankroll: Video poker is a game of patience. Set a loss limit and a win goal before you sit down to play.
